Carl Gustav Wrangel’s children, playing with drum, cane horse and wind spin, and stripped blue and yellow fana. One of the children (probably Eleonora Sophia) is sitting on white, brown wooden horse on wheels. Karl Filip Wrangel plays on drum. Sign.“David clinches fecit in 1651.” Oil painting on canvas. Kilad span frame. Gilded frame. Painted by D: K: Ehrenstrahl 1651 in Wolgast.
